2018 Beaune 1er Cru Les Teurons

Domaine Clos de la Chapelle

Shutterstock_Brian A Jackson

The red wine Beaune 1er Cru Les Teurons, vintage 2018 from the winery Domaine Clos de la Chapelle has been rated in 2020 by Peter Moser, Ulrich Sautter, Benjamin Herzog und Dominik Vombach with 93 Falstaff points. It is a wine made from the grape variety Pinot Noir from the region Cote de Beaune in France.

Tasting Notes

93
Tasting from 29.10.2020: Peter Moser, Ulrich Sautter, Benjamin Herzog und Dominik Vombach

At first reserved in the nose, then ripe forest berries, raspberries and herbaceous-spicy hints as well as some caramel. On the palate dense, elegant, fine tannins, dark fruit, extremely lively, mineral undertones and marked by fine toasted notes finish.
